Organ transplants rise fourfold to nearly 20,000 in 2025: Health Ministry

Around 18 per cent of transplants are currently being performed using organs donated by deceased donors

The number of transplants in the country has seen a fourfold increase from less than 5,000 in 2013 to nearly 20,000 in 2025, the Union Health Ministry said on Sunday.

Prime Minister Narendra Modi has highlighted the importance of organ donation in his 'Mann Ki Baat' address, and the ministry said it has given sustained impetus to the organ donation movement in the country.
